Demand Trends Worth Tracking
l Shorter colour runs: Pushes clean-hood geometry, smooth ducting, and faster purges.
l Fine PSD grades: Needs stable screw profiles, real cooling capacity, and efficient classifiers.
l Energy scrutiny: Motors, chillers, and dust collectors face kWh/tonne checks.
l Safety and compliance: More buyers ask for ATEX-style risk files and clear interlock logic.
These trends shape the way turnkey powder coating processing lines are specified and priced, especially when multiple grades and colours share the same line.

Product Portfolio And Line Architecture
MPMtek covers the complete flow most plants adopt in turnkey powder coating processing lines:
l High-speed premixer for pigment wet-out and additive dispersion.
l Co-rotating twin-screw extruder (segmented barrel, flexible screw elements) for melt stability and colour consistency.
l Chill roll and flaker for fast, even heat removal.
l Air classifier mill sized to your PSD target and duty cycle.
l Cyclone and bag filter for dust capture with low pressure drop.
l Vibratory sifter and metal check for final QC.
l Post-blender for effect pigments or flow aids.
l Packing station for valve bags or FIBCs.

How To Build A Shortlist That Survives Real Production
Most delays come from soft scoping, not “bad machines”. Tie scope to outcomes and test early so any list of “top 10 powder coating processing equipment manufacturers in China” becomes a real decision tool, not just a brochure set.
A Practical Checklist For B2B Teams
l Material set: resin, pigment load, additives, target PSD, colour-change frequency.
l Throughput and duty cycle: tonnes per hour, hours per day, seasonal peaks.
l Utilities: power, air, water, extraction; confirm actuals, not just drawings.
l Controls: recipe storage, batch reports, trends, alarms; decide what must be visible.
l HSE & compliance: dust zoning, guards, interlocks, risk assessments for the line.
A Simple TCO View
Ask each bidder to fill one page:
l Capex: line price, options, installation, commissioning days.
l Opex: energy per tonne, wear parts, filters, cleaning media.
l Changeover cost: time and consumables per colour swap.
l Uptime: target MTBF for extruder, mill, classifier fan.
l Spares and response: what sits on the shelf, where, and typical lead times.

Q1: What should be validated first when buying a powder coating processing machine line?
A: Confirm the material set and PSD targets, then run a lab or pilot trial that mirrors the production stack—premix, twin-screw, cooling, milling, classifying, and sieving. Lock utilities and changeover goals early so scale-up stays predictable.
